This Spring Cleanup targets household trash, litter and debris that will easily fit into the bags provided. Target areas include common areas throughout neighborhoods and communities; roadways and creek banks; and roadside ditches and storm drains.
Alabama PALS (People Against a Littered State): PALS is a statewide non- profit 501C3 organization whose mission is working with Alabama communities to promote a cleaner and healthier Alabama. The programs are designed to assist cities, counties, schools and communities by providing programs that address litter prevention, cleanup and litter control.
Sponsors: Honda Manufacturing is the title sponsor for the PALS Spring Cleanup. Other financial support comes from ALDOT, ALFA, Vulcan Materials, Alabama Farmers’ Cooperative and several others.
Event Information:
The Spring Cleanup event will take place Saturday, May 3. Residents will meet at a central location in the community and clean up along the roadways and throughout the community. Bags of debris will be placed at roadway intersections designated in the community.
Materials: Free trash bags and media kits will be provided to Jefferson County Communities/Organizations interested in participating in this Spring Cleanup event. Each community will select a coordinator for this Spring Cleanup who will be responsible for picking up materials and reporting results. A few weeks prior to the cleanup, materials can be picked up from the County’s Storm Water Management Department (Jefferson County Courthouse, Room B-210 716 Richard Arrington Jr. Blvd., N., 35203).
Results Reporting: On the completion of the event the Community Coordinators will need to submit in the following: Volunteer sign in sheet Target areas for cleanup (roadways and community areas) Digital photographs (registration table, volunteers, bags of debris Number of bags collected
